Study Details

This open-labeled, prospective, observational, 3-year, clinical study was conducted to compare the effectiveness and safety between empagliflozin (25 mg once daily) and dapagliflozin (10 mg once daily) in patients with inadequately controlled type 2 diabetes despite preexisting triple OAD combination.

Arms

  • Arm: Triple OADs failure
    Empagliflozin or dapagliflozin as an add-on drug for inadequately controlled T2D patients who are already receiving a regimen of three distinct OADs, including metformin, glimepiride and dipeptidyl peptidase 4 (DPP4) inhibitors.

Primary Outcome Measure

Changes in HbA1c from baseline to week 156 (3-year) [ Time Frame: Baseline, week 156 (3-year) ]
